足球头盔是否能降低与运动相关的脑震荡发生率?一项针对青少年运动员的集群、随机对照试验。

Does soccer headgear reduce the incidence of sport-related concussion? A cluster, randomised controlled trial of adolescent athletes.

Abstract

BACKGROUND

There have been no large randomised controlled trials to determine whether soccer headgear reduces the incidence or severity of sport-related concussion (SRC) in US high school athletes.

OBJECTIVE

We aimed to determine whether headgear reduces the incidence or severity (days out from soccer) of SRCs in soccer players.

METHODS

2766 participants (67% female, age 15.6±1.2) (who undertook 3050 participant years) participated in this cluster randomised trial. Athletes in the headgear (HG) group wore headgear during the season, while those in the no headgear (NoHG) group did not. Staff recorded SRC and non-SRC injuries and soccer exposures. Multivariate Cox proportional hazards models were used to examine time-to-SRC between groups, while severity was compared with a Wilcoxon rank-sum test.

RESULTS

130 participants (5.3% female, 2.2% male) sustained an SRC. The incidence of SRC was not different between the HG and NoHG groups for males (HR: 2.00 (0.63-6.43) p=0.242) and females (HR: 0.86 (0.54-1.36) p=0.520). Days lost from SRC were not different (p=0.583) between the HG group (13.5 (11.0-018.8) days) and the NoHG group (13.0 (9.0-18.8) days).

CONCLUSIONS

Soccer headgear did not reduce the incidence or severity of SRC in high school soccer players.

TRIAL REGISTRATION NUMBER

NCT02850926.

摘要

背景

在美国高中生运动员中,还没有大规模的随机对照试验来确定足球头盔是否能降低与运动相关的脑震荡(SRC)的发生率或严重程度。

目的

我们旨在确定头盔是否能降低足球运动员中 SRC 的发生率或严重程度(从足球比赛中退出的天数)。

方法

2766 名参与者(67%为女性,年龄 15.6±1.2 岁)(参加了 3050 名参与者年)参与了这项聚类随机试验。头盔组的运动员在整个赛季都戴头盔,而无头盔组的运动员则不戴头盔。工作人员记录 SRC 和非 SRC 损伤以及足球暴露情况。使用多变量 Cox 比例风险模型来检查两组之间的 SRC 发生时间,而严重程度则用 Wilcoxon 秩和检验进行比较。

结果

130 名参与者(5.3%为女性,2.2%为男性)发生了 SRC。男性和女性中,头盔组和无头盔组的 SRC 发生率无差异(男性:HR:2.00(0.63-6.43)p=0.242;女性:HR:0.86(0.54-1.36)p=0.520)。SRC 造成的缺课天数在头盔组(13.5(11.0-018.8)天)和无头盔组(13.0(9.0-18.8)天)之间也无差异(p=0.583)。

结论

足球头盔并没有降低高中足球运动员中 SRC 的发生率或严重程度。

试验注册号

NCT02850926。
